What is the SPECAL method of intervention for those with dementia?The SPECAL method was first described in “Contented Dementia,” the best-selling book by Oliver James.The Contented Dementia Trust is an independent charitable organization with this innovative approach, “SPECAL,” to the care of individuals with dementia.
